Israeli start-up Objet Geometries has recently changed one ExScite CEO (David Ofek) with a new ExScite CEO (Hanan Yosefi).
In an interview with Globes Hanan said that Objet is holding advanced negotiations to raise $10 million from existing and news investors. The round is expected to be completed by the end of the year. The company has raised $5 million so far, and now wants to raise an additional $5 million from strategic investors from the product design and development and polymer product development sectors. He said the company expects to reach the break-even point in mid-2003.
During his 13 years at Scitex Israel, Hanan has held application and marketing positions.
Objet Geometries, founded in May 1998, develops 3D network printers and materials that create models directly from three-dimensional CAD files using patented hardware, software and polymer materials. Investors in the company include Scitex, TDA Capital Partners and private investors. The company is headquartered in Rehovot and has 60 employees at its offices in the US and Brussels.
